Brazil's screen printing sector is evolving due to several factors that are creating both opportunities and challenges for manufacturers and exporters. The following are key trends currently influencing the market:
Recent innovations in screen printing technology have significantly enhanced operational efficiency. Advanced printers are now equipped with features such as automated setups and digital integration, which reduce production costs and time. Furthermore, these technologies enable high-quality prints and a broader range of applications, making them attractive to businesses in various sectors.
Countries in Southeast Asia, particularly Indonesia, are emerging as vital players in the printing industry. The growing population and increasing disposable income in regions like Jakarta and Surabaya create a favorable environment for screen printing services. Brazilian exporters can take advantage of this by tailoring their offerings to meet the specific needs of these markets.
As environmental concerns grow, Brazilian manufacturers are increasingly prioritizing sustainable practices. This includes using eco-friendly inks and materials, reducing waste, and implementing energy-efficient production processes. This shift not only appeals to environmentally conscious consumers but also aligns with global sustainability initiatives.

While the future looks promising, the Brazilian screen printing industry faces several challenges that need to be addressed:
Low-cost producers in Southeast Asia, such as those in Indonesia, pose a significant threat to Brazilian exporters. To remain competitive, Brazilian companies must emphasize quality, innovation, and customer service.
Regulatory compliance can be a complex process for manufacturers looking to export their products. Keeping up with international standards is essential for accessing foreign markets.
